Job Purpose and Impact
The Legacy Farm Facing Product Owner will provide delivery and scope management and agile scrum leadership to products across the portfolio of digital trading products. In this role, you will create and maintain solution roadmaps and strategies for all aspects of the products, including but not limited to, feature delivery, financial and value analysis, reusability, full product life cycle management and integration with global information technology methods and operating models. The Product Owner possesses knowledge of product and product delivery and acts as the primary interface with the product team and key stakeholders.
